Management Meeting Minutes — Reseller Programme

Attendees: Marta Keel, Jonas Pryor, Fen Oduya. Quick recap: the Brightvale reseller programme is tracking ahead of plan, with nine partners signed since launch. Margins on the Kestrel tier are thinner than hoped, so finance should flag any partner discounting beyond 12%. Jonas will circulate the revised commission grid by Friday. We also agreed to pause recruitment in the Dornmere region until Q3. Please read the following before the partner summit.

confidential, yahag-bahap: Drumirox Partners is in early talks to buy Jorwynix Systems for about $201.4 million. The Istir launch date is August 28, and nothing goes to the press before then. Legal wants the Norwynox Foods term sheet redrafted before April 4.

## Blue-Green Deploy: Billing Worker

The Ledgerfin billing worker deploys via blue-green swap every Wednesday. Support should expect a brief pause in invoice emails (under two minutes) while traffic shifts from the blue pool to green. Retries are automatic; no customer action is needed. If a customer reports a duplicate charge during the window, escalate to the billing on-call. The swap script verifies the new build's signature before cutover, using the deploy key listed below.

deploy key for kahag-kagaf: bky9_uLYdkfG6Z

Ticket #4471 — Firmware update channel serving stale manifests on Pellwick hubs

For the weekly sync: the beta channel for Pellwick hub firmware has been serving a manifest that's two revisions behind since last Thursday. Devices on beta silently fall back to stable, so no bricking risk, but telemetry shows ~1,200 hubs stuck. Root cause appears to be a cache invalidation miss in the Drossfield CDN layer. Fix deployed to staging; the verification run emitted the token below.

build token for tawif-bahip: htk31_68bba16e1afabfef4ecc69408c06f16

### Step 4: Stabilize the integration tests

Heads up: the Tollgate payments suite is flaky mostly because tests share one sandbox ledger. Before migrating, give each test run its own namespace and bump the settlement poll timeout — the old default is way too tight. Once that's in place, reruns should drop to near zero. The test harness picks up these configuration values at startup.

config for hahip-yajep:
holix:
  log_level: error
  metrics_host: metrics.holix.qorvellabs.internal
  pin: 9600
  pool_size: 8